What did Jesus say about wolves in sheep clothing?

What did Jesus say about wolves in sheep clothing?

In the King James Version of the Bible the text reads: Beware of false prophets, which come to you in sheep’s. clothing, but inwardly they are ravening wolves. sheep’s clothing, but inwardly are ravening wolves.

What does the phrase wolf in sheep’s clothing mean?

A wolf in sheep’s clothing is an idiom of Biblical origin used to describe those playing a role contrary to their real character with whom contact is dangerous, particularly false teachers.

What does wolf mean in the Bible?

Jesus was often depicted as a shepherd, protecting his flock of faithful from evil. This basic imagery grew more intensified since the wolf is the symbol of pagan Rome’s founding, the culture in which Jesus lived and preached. It was not long before the wolf became a symbol of evil, a threat to those in Christ’s flock.

What does a wolf symbolize in Christianity?

The Christian symbolism where the wolf represents the devil, or evil, being after the “sheep” who are the living faithful, is found frequently in western literature.

What is a sheep in sheep’s clothing?

The phrase a sheep in sheep’s clothing is used to characterise a person whose lack of courage and determination is as real as it gives the impression of being. This phrase is a jocular variant of a wolf in sheep’s clothing, denoting a person that appears friendly or harmless but is really hostile.
